Output 4f8520804501d80888ff3b82d38c18e83a41149cfc84f11a52f2c7580ccba6ba:0

value
287791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af27699b0809bbf0f898ddb7cee4e4ebd5a2456 OP_EQUAL
address
3Cu6pbFKzReiKyiwCewTyyT23gzUGTZtub
transaction
4f8520804501d80888ff3b82d38c18e83a41149cfc84f11a52f2c7580ccba6ba
confirmations
431370
spent
true